§ 43-38-528 — Violations of articles, bylaws, member control agreements or marketing contracts - Surrender of financial rights - Surrender of voting rights

(a)A member who knowingly, intentionally, or repeatedly violates a provision of the articles, bylaws, member control agreement or marketing contract with the cooperative, may be required by the board to surrender the financial rights of membership interest of any class owned by the member.
